Antique Scouting: Tetbury, England

Today has been a lovely day spent antique hunting with my parents. My first time to the idyllic Gloucestershire town of Tetbury was certainly no disappointment, with a fab stock of antique shops, most of which had migrated from the beautiful georgian town of Bath, as the shop rental prices rocketed. Purchases today included three beautiful oversized glass jars filled with a wonderful selection of shells, a set of french blue glass tumblers & and a a small impressionist painting.

For Lunch we stopped at The Chefs Table, a beautiful bistro specialising in simple, rustic French dishes. We then drove home to Oxfordshire through the snow, just in time for my dad to watch the England V France rugby match.. and to do some online fantasy house hunting in the Tetbury area!

I would recommend a day trip to tetbury to everyone, particularly Antiques enthusiasts.. My fav antiques shop of the day were Brownrigg interiors & Brown and White & Lorfords (Photos below).
